WordPress,作为世界上最流行的开源内容管理系统(CMS),凭借其易用性、丰富的插件生态系统以及强大的社区支持,成为了无数用户的首选
而Linux,作为一个稳定、安全且高效的操作系统,为WordPress提供了理想的运行环境
本文将深入探讨如何在Linux系统上搭建WordPress,以及如何利用其优势构建一个强大而灵活的在线平台
一、为什么选择Linux作为WordPress的宿主平台 1.稳定性与安全性 Linux以其出色的稳定性和安全性著称
其内核设计注重效率与安全,能够有效抵御恶意攻击和病毒入侵
对于WordPress这类依赖服务器环境的系统而言,Linux提供的坚实后盾是确保网站稳定运行的关键
2.性能优化 Linux系统资源占用低,能够高效地管理内存和处理器资源,这对于提升WordPress网站的加载速度和响应能力至关重要
通过合理配置,Linux服务器可以轻松应对高流量访问,保证用户体验
3.丰富的软件生态 Linux拥有丰富的开源软件库,包括Web服务器(如Apache、Nginx)、数据库(如MySQL、MariaDB)等,这些都是运行WordPress所必需的
这些软件在Linux上的集成和优化,使得搭建过程更加顺畅,维护成本更低
4.灵活性与可扩展性 Linux系统的高度灵活性允许用户根据需求定制服务器环境,无论是使用容器技术(如Docker)还是虚拟化解决方案,都能轻松实现资源的弹性扩展,满足WordPress网站随着业务发展而增长的需求
二、在Linux上搭建WordPress的步骤 1.准备环境 - 选择Linux发行版:Ubuntu、CentOS、Debian等都是适合搭建WordPress的流行发行版
Ubuntu因其易用性和丰富的社区支持,常被作为初学者的首选
- 安装Web服务器:Apache或Nginx是两种常见的选择
Apache配置简单,适合大多数场景;Nginx则在处理高并发请求时表现更佳
- 安装数据库:MySQL或MariaDB是WordPress官方推荐的数据库解决方案
- 安装PHP:WordPress需要PHP环境来运行其脚本
确保安装PHP及其必要的扩展模块
2.获取域名与服务器 - 注册域名:选择一个易于记忆且与网站内容相关的域名
- 选择托管服务:可以选择VPS(虚拟专用服务器)或专用服务器作为托管方案
VPS成本较低,适合中小型网站;专用服务器则提供更高的性能和资源控制权
3.安装WordPress - 下载WordPress:从WordPress官网下载最新版本的安装包
- 创建数据库:在MySQL/MariaDB中创建一个数据库和对应的用户,并赋予必要的权限
- 配置WordPress:将下载的WordPress文件解压到Web服务器的根目录或子目录中,然后通过浏览器访问该目录,按照提示完成WordPress的安装配置,包括数据库连接信息的填写
4.安装与配置插件和主题 - 插件:WordPress的插件市场提供了成千上万种插件,涵盖了SEO优化、安全防护、备份恢复、社交媒体集成等多个方面
根据网站需求选择合适的插件,并定期检查更新以维护安全性
- 主题:主题是决定网站外观的关键
WordPress主题库提供了从简约到复杂、从免费到付费的各种选择
选择一个与网站定位相符的主题,并根据需要进行自定义调整
5.安全与性能优化